Pink Facade of a Neoclassical Mansion with Baroque Elements

#6029. Pink Facade of a Neoclassical Mansion with Baroque Elements

Before us is a magnificent example of neoclassical architecture with baroque elements - a luxurious building with a characteristic pink facade and white decorative elements. The two-story mansion features a symmetrical composition and rich architectural decor.

The facade is executed in a saturated pink-red color with white decorative elements creating an expressive contrast. Particularly noteworthy are the classical columns with Corinthian capitals framing the large window openings on the first floor. The central part of the facade is accentuated by a semicircular balcony with elegant wrought iron railings and arched windows.

The window openings on the second floor are framed with exquisite casings featuring stucco ornaments and keystones. A characteristic feature is the alternation of straight and arched windows, giving the facade rhythm and dynamism. The composition is completed by an elegant cornice with a balustrade, emphasizing the horizontal lines of the building.

The left part of the facade stands out with a large semicircular bay window with tall arched windows, creating an impressive lighting effect inside the interior. The building is surrounded by a well-maintained landscape with neatly trimmed shrubs and a paved driveway, highlighting its representative character.
